Re: Upper age limit to become a Lecturer for a candidate through UGC-NET?
NET refers to National Eligibility Test and it is held by NTA ( National Testing Agency ) on the behalf of UGC, for recruitment of assistant professor ( i.e; lecturer ) as well as for offering JRFs (Junior Research Fellowships ) across various universities of India.
Further, for appearing in NET, the minimum education required is a master's degree in the subject to be opted as the subject for appearing in the NET/SET with at least 55% marks ( or equivalent grade ) from a recognized university. Marks relaxation of 5% is allowed for SC/ST and PH category candidates. Also, for appearing in the same examination, there is no maximum age limit for recruitment as a lecturer. But, in case of JRFs, the maximum age limit is 28 years. Age relaxation is allowed for reserved category candidates.
